New $89 Open-source Hardware Runs Full Linux OS

Monday, October 31st, 2011

An open-source hardware group on Monday announced a US$89 credit-card sized motherboard based on an ARM processor that could be used for robotics, gaming and medical devices. BeagleBoard’s BeagleBone development board is targeted at the open-source hardware community, which includes hobbyists and engineers writing code for hardware with open-source specifications. Argentina stakes online claim on Falklands

Monday, October 31st, 2011

Argentina has complained about the continued existence of the Falkland Islands’ top-level internet address .fk, according to a local internet users society and other sources.
